Elevate HER: Legacy Lounge Experience – Black Women’s History Month Celebration

Elevate HER marked the inaugural celebration of Black Women’s History Month with our first awards reception, where seven underrepresented and overlooked Black women community leaders were recognized and celebrated. Hosted by LaVondra Shinholster, The Typical BlaQueen, with special panel guest Noémie Gaines – Storyteller, Strategist, and Soft Power Advocate, the evening uplifted the brilliance and resilience of Black women in leadership. Award categories included: Community Roots Award, Crown Her Legacy Award, Healing Her Award, Rising Crown Award, SHE Leads Award, Sisterhood in Action Award, and the W.E.A.L.T.H. Builder Award. Together, we amplified the voices and contributions that have long shaped our community’s foundation.

Community Art Project In Partnership with Paige Group Foundations

In Partnership with Paige Group Foundation & District 7 Council Woman Krystal Oriadha Community Impact Project: Domestic Violence Community Art Project
With direction from Lai, the Foundation, and the women of Shepherd’s Cove Shelter, this powerful community art project was created to represent the survival and resilience of domestic violence survivors. The artwork will travel through County administration buildings, offering residents a moving visual journey that raises awareness about domestic violence and the lasting impact it leaves on survivors. This initiative serves as a beacon of healing, education, and hope for the entire community.

LoveFest

Team ME was chosen to join several guests of honor as we led a symposium for several young women, who were students of Dunbar High School. During that time we led an open discussion, about dating, love, and relationships. After the general conversation, Team ME was delighted to spend more personal one-on-one time in a classroom setting with 12 young women where we discussed habitat, how your environment affects you, and life’s responsibilities.

Take Flight in Partnership with Operation of Angels

In partnership with Operation of Angels, Removing the Mask with Stephanie, and Lonnie Grant Enterprises Team ME joined forces to inspire and encourage the Fabulous women of Shepard’s Cove Women’s Shelter. The women were greeted with love as they were preparing for their next flight in life. This was a forum to propel the women and provide, them with motivation and resources during this layover in life. I am proud to say within sixty days of this event, we celebrated one woman gaining employment with the federal government and two women signing the lease on their own apartments.
